My Microsoft Forms timer stopped at 00:01 and never finished. It said answers would auto-submit when time ended, but when I pressed submit, it said "no longer accepts responses" — even before the timer elapsed. Were my answers submitted?

    From your description, it appears the form you completed had a time limit. When a form is configured with a timer, it is typically automatically submitted once the time expires, even if you do not manually click the submit button. 

    User's image

     

    To verify your submission, you may want to contact the form owner or creator, as they have access to the list of responses and can confirm whether your submission was received.
